欢迎光临芜湖庄初百网络有限公司司官网!
全国咨询热线:13373810479
当前位置: 首页 > 新闻动态

Go net/http 包:获取 HTTP 请求方法与 URI

时间:2025-11-28 18:44:58

Go net/http 包:获取 HTTP 请求方法与 URI
在现代 DevOps 实践中,自动化运维脚本是提升效率、减少人为错误的关键。
一个程序中,定义只能出现一次(遵循“单一定义规则”,ODR)。
2. 修改short_open_tag配置 用文本编辑器(如Notepad++、VS Code)打开php.ini,搜索: 立即学习“PHP免费学习笔记(深入)”; short_open_tag = Off 将其改为: short_open_tag = On 保存文件。
通常,我会在以下几种情况考虑使用: 小型函数: 比如那些只有一两行代码的getter/setter方法,或者一些简单的数学运算函数。
解决方案: 检查目录权限: 使用 chmod 命令确保 Django 进程的用户有权写入 MEDIA_ROOT 目录。
如果循环次数无法提前确定,可以考虑使用其他方法来显示进度,例如显示已处理的数据量或时间。
文章指出,在FilterControllerEvent中直接返回响应并非最佳实践,并详细介绍了使用Symfony Security组件进行API Key认证的推荐方法,包括自定义认证器、防火墙配置以及错误响应处理,旨在提供一个结构清晰、专业且可扩展的认证解决方案。
总结 尽管 Go 语言的 archive/tar 包没有提供直接的“追加到已关闭归档”的 API,但通过理解 Tar 文件格式中 EOF 标记的原理,并结合 Go 的文件操作能力,我们可以巧妙地实现这一功能。
main_string = "banana_apple_banana_orange_banana" substring = "banana" found_indices = [] start_index = 0 while True: index = main_string.find(substring, start_index) if index == -1: break # 没找到就退出循环 found_indices.append(index) start_index = index + len(substring) # 从当前匹配的子串之后开始搜索 print(f"子串 '{substring}' 在以下位置被找到: {found_indices}") # 输出: 子串 'banana' 在以下位置被找到: [0, 13, 29]这种方法虽然能实现,但代码写起来稍微有点绕,容易出错,而且如果子串很短,或者有重叠匹配的需求,处理起来会更复杂。
2. CodeIgniter数据库配置基础 CodeIgniter的默认数据库配置通常位于application/config/database.php文件中。
你的主程序逻辑不再需要知道它会具体创建哪些对象,也不用关心这些对象是如何初始化的。
关键在于使用 CurlFile 类来正确处理文件上传。
例如,一个客户可能被分配给多个管理员,或者一个产品拥有多个标签。
3. 解决方案 针对此兼容性问题,主要有两种解决方案: 3.1 方案一:升级 tokenizers 及其相关依赖 这是推荐的首选方案,因为它能利用 tokenizers 官方已修复的兼容性更新。
首先通过http.Get发送简单GET请求并读取响应体,需注意关闭resp.Body以防资源泄漏;接着演示手动创建http.Request发送带JSON数据和自定义头(如Content-Type和Authorization)的POST请求,提升灵活性;为保障生产环境稳定性,应设置Client的Timeout字段以避免请求无限等待,并可通过自定义Transport优化连接复用与性能;最后强调不仅要检查err,还需验证StatusCode是否为200,确保服务端返回成功状态。
核心思路是利用 zip 函数和列表推导式,对数组进行转置和反转操作,从而达到旋转的目的。
64 查看详情 使用 using 语句包裹 IDbConnection、DbCommand、DataReader 等对象 DataReader 是只进只读的流式结构,适合大数据集,但必须显式关闭 避免将 DataReader 返回到上层,应在数据访问层立即消费并释放 启用AsNoTracking提升EF查询性能 如果查询的数据仅用于展示,不需要更新,应关闭变更跟踪以节省内存。
关键在于,当图像文件名保持不变时,需要确保 Flet 重新加载图像数据。
检查文件名防止路径穿越(如 ../) 限制上传大小和文件类型 确保 uploads 目录存在:os.MkdirAll("./uploads", 0755) 生产环境建议加身份验证 基本上就这些。
例如,在编写测试用例时,我们可能故意触发某些错误,但并不希望这些错误信息污染测试结果。

本文链接:http://www.buchi-mdr.com/15084_848f36.html